Before jumping into the editing process, it is crucial to understand the purpose of the video. Is it for a real estate listing? A promotional video for a real estate agency? Or a virtual tour for a property? Each type of video has a different purpose and target audience, which will affect the editing style and techniques used.

For a real estate listing, the video should focus on highlighting the key features and selling points of the property. This could include showcasing the interior and exterior of the house, highlighting any unique features, and creating a sense of space and atmosphere. On the other hand, a promotional video for a real estate agency should focus on the company's brand and services, while a virtual tour should aim to give viewers a realistic and immersive experience of the property.

Choose the Right Software

Choosing the right software is essential for efficient and effective video editing. There are various options available, from free software like iMovie and DaVinci Resolve to professional software like Adobe Premiere Pro and Final Cut Pro. Each software has its own set of features and learning curve, so it is crucial to choose the one that best suits your needs and budget.

For beginners, free software can be a good starting point to learn the basics of video editing. However, as you progress and take on more complex projects, investing in a professional software will provide you with more advanced features and tools to elevate your videos.

Organize Your Footage

Before starting the editing process, it is crucial to organize your footage to make the editing process smoother and more efficient. This includes creating folders for different types of footage, such as interior shots, exterior shots, and aerial footage. This will save you time from searching through all your footage and allow you to focus on the specific shots you need for a particular scene.

Another helpful tip is to create a storyboard or shot list beforehand. This will give you a clear idea of the shots you need and their sequence, making it easier to organize your footage accordingly.

Utilize Color Correction and Grading

Color correction and grading are essential elements of video editing, especially in the real estate industry. Correcting the color and white balance of your footage will ensure that the colors are accurate and true to life. This is especially important when showcasing the interior of a property, as you want the colors to be as close to reality as possible.

Grading, on the other hand, is the process of adjusting the color and tones of a video to create a specific mood or atmosphere. This could include making the footage warmer or cooler, increasing the contrast, or adding a specific color tint. Grading can add a professional and polished look to your videos and can also help create consistency throughout the video.

Use Transitions and Effects Strategically

Transitions and effects can add visual interest and polish to your videos, but it is important to use them strategically. Avoid using too many transitions and effects, as it can make the video look amateurish and distracting. Instead, use them sparingly and choose ones that complement the style and tone of your video.

For real estate videos, subtle transitions, such as cross-dissolves and fades, are more suitable to maintain a professional and polished look. Additionally, using a few effects like light leaks or lens flares can add a touch of creativity and make your video stand out.

Edit for B-Roll and Music

B-roll footage is crucial for creating a dynamic and engaging real estate video. This could include footage of the surrounding neighborhood, amenities, or lifestyle shots that complement the property. When editing, make sure to incorporate B-roll footage strategically to add depth and variety to your video.

In addition to B-roll footage, music is also an important element of real estate videos. It can set the tone and create a mood for the video, whether it is upbeat and lively or calm and serene. When choosing music, make sure to select royalty-free tracks or obtain the proper licenses to avoid copyright issues.

Pay Attention to Detail

In the real estate industry, attention to detail is crucial, and this applies to video editing as well. Make sure to pay attention to small details, such as removing any dust or scratches from the footage, straightening any crooked shots, and adjusting the audio levels for a consistent and seamless viewing experience.

Another important detail to remember is to include a call to action at the end of the video. This could be a call to visit the property, contact the real estate agent, or follow the agency on social media. Including a call to action will encourage viewers to take the next step and engage with the property or agency.

Practice and Experiment

As with any skill, practice makes perfect. The more you edit real estate videos, the more you will understand what works and what doesn't. Don't be afraid to experiment with different editing techniques and styles to find your unique voice and stand out in the field.

Additionally, keep up with the latest trends and techniques in video editing by watching tutorials and attending workshops. This will help you stay updated and improve your skills to offer the best services to your clients.
